Research on Spanish Harlem
     -section of Harlem northeast of Manhattan in New York
     -most of population is made of Puerto Ricans, but rising # of Dominicans and Mexicans
     -Highest crime rate in Manhattan
     -includes area that used to be known as italian Harlem
          -from the late 1800's to early 1900's, the population was mostly made of Itallians
          -many crime organizations were located in this region from the Black Hand to the Itallian Mafia
          -most Itallians left the are by the 1970's, but most of the remaing itallian population live around
            Our Lady of Mount Carmel Church
     -famous for its contribution to Salsa Music

Young Lords Organization
     -Puerto Rican gang in Chicago during the 1960's
     -involved in the 1966 Division Street Riots
     -later reorganized into a human rights organization
     -Geraldo Rivera was a lawyer who supported the Young Lords (similar to Nazario)
     -later spread to other areas such as California, New York, and Peurto Rico
